Two is the key to 14-3-3 [electronic resource] : dimeric mechanical & signalling devices / Carol MacKintosh.

Contents: 14-3-3s dock onto specific sites phosphorylated by AGC and CAMK kinases -- 14-3-3s have hundreds of phosphoprotein partners -- 14-3-3 dimers as mechanical levers and clamps, and 'coincidence detectors' -- Cellular regulation of the 14-3-3-binding phosphoproteome -- Case studies including plant leaf responses to darkness and human cell responses to insulin
